RFV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2021 in Review
36 of the 5,695 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F (RFV) for Q1 2021, worth a combined $69.7M — up 184% from $24.6M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 15 funds opened new RFV posit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 14 holders — while 7 added to existing stakes and 4 trimmed.
The largest buyer was International Assets Investment Management, adding an estimated $23.2M. The largest seller was IMC Chicago, exiting entirely with an estimated $970K sold.
